What Is Metal Sculptural Architecture?

Metal sculptural architecture refers to the use of custom-designed metal forms that serve both artistic and structural purposes. These can include standalone sculptures, integrated wall features, abstract facades, decorative screens, artistic stair systems, and signature landscape installations.

Unlike traditional building materials, sculptural metal allows complete design freedom. Curves, patterns, textures, and dimensional forms can be created to match the project vision precisely.

Popular Materials for Sculptural Metal Design

Choosing the right material is essential for both appearance and performance.

Stainless Steel: Known for its sleek modern appearance and corrosion resistance, stainless steel is often used in public art, luxury interiors, and water feature structures.

Corten Steel: This weathering steel develops a rich rust-like finish that creates a bold industrial and artistic appearance, ideal for outdoor landscapes.

Aluminum: Lightweight and versatile, aluminum is suitable for suspended installations, decorative panels, and large-scale artistic structures.

Brass and Bronze: These materials bring warmth and elegance, often used in luxury hospitality and high-end residential applications.

The Fabrication Process Behind Sculptural Metal Work

Creating sculptural architecture requires far more than artistic vision. It combines engineering, fabrication, and installation expertise.

Concept Development: The process begins with sketches, renderings, and design consultation. Architects, designers, and fabricators collaborate to ensure the sculpture aligns with the project vision.

Engineering and Structural Planning: Every piece must be carefully engineered for weight distribution, anchoring, weather resistance, and code compliance.

Precision Fabrication: Laser cutting, waterjet cutting, CNC forming, rolling, welding, and polishing all contribute to creating clean, seamless finishes.

Surface Finishing: Powder coating, brushed finishes, mirror polish, patina treatments, or weathered effects define the final visual impact.

Professional Installation: Safe and accurate installation ensures the sculpture performs both structurally and aesthetically for years to come.
